New York's weather patterns, particularly along its Atlantic coast and in areas like New York City, necessitate robust home protection. Tropical storm remnants and Nor'easters can bring high winds, heavy rain, and storm surge, posing a risk to standard windows. The state has specific building codes, especially in coastal zones, that dictate the wind resistance and impact performance required for windows. Impact windows provide a significant upgrade in home security and resilience against storm damage. They are engineered to resist high winds and projectile impacts, minimizing the risk of shattered glass. This can prevent water infiltration and structural damage, offering long-term protection.
The installation of impact windows is a specialized task that requires technical expertise and adherence to stringent building codes. Improper installation can compromise the window's protective features and void warranties. Professional installers ensure the windows are fitted correctly for maximum effectiveness.
Impact windows can enhance a home's marketability and value by offering superior protection against severe weather. This is a desirable feature for buyers in storm-prone areas. Furthermore, they can contribute to energy savings, making the property more attractive.
Tax deductibility for impact windows varies by jurisdiction and specific government programs. Some regions offer incentives or credits for storm mitigation or energy-efficient home improvements. It is recommended to consult with a tax professional for current details.
